On a DUI first will the police take my license?

Lawyer Franks: Your license is taken at the time you are detained. Then they provide you a paper that says you have 1 month to head to court or your license will certainly be cancelled. So you have one month to get the Best DUI lawyer Mississippi you can and they set a trial day. In the event the judge cannot hear your case within 30 days your attorney can move to have the time period extended until the date the judge can listen to your case.

What are some of the defense options?

Attorney Franks: There are a lot of defense choices with a DUI. I start by checking out the reason for the stop. Is there reasonable suspicion or probable cause to pull over the person? From there the cop needs to have the ability to articulate that he sniffed the odor of intoxicating beverage or they observe the person with some problems slurred speech things like that. Then there's the field sobriety test. These examinations are created for people to fall short and also they're complex and tough to describe. Quite often cops miss out on or screw up the signs or they mess up the standardization of the test which would make it void.

The breathalyzer test on the side of the road truly doesn't matter. Its single purpose is for probable cause. Whats most likely to matter is the large one at the police station. Is the policeman licensed on that particular machine? Has that machine been accredited as being precise? When was the last time that machine was calibrated? All those are points the best DUI lawyers will certainly work over to your trial date. Additionally you deserve to face your accuser so if the cop does not show up for trial after that I move to have your case dismissed. There are a wide variety of defenses in a DUI case.
